Understanding the Core Gameplay of Chicken Road
At its heart, chicken road is a game of timing. The player controls a chicken whose sole objective is to reach the other side of a multi-lane highway without being hit by oncoming traffic. Vehicles of varying speeds and types present a constantly shifting obstacle course. Success isn’t guaranteed; one wrong step leads to a swift and comical end. The simplicity of this concept belies a surprisingly deep level of challenge and engagement. Players quickly learn to anticipate traffic patterns and exploit brief windows of opportunity to make their dash.
The appeal lies in its inherent replayability. Each attempt is slightly different, influenced by the random generation of traffic. This ensures that no two runs are ever exactly alike, keeping the experience fresh and exciting. The game thrives on the ‘one more try’ mentality, where players are compelled to beat their previous score and achieve a longer, safer crossing.

Strategic Approaches to Mastering Chicken Road
While luck plays a role, chicken road heavily rewards strategic thinking. Simply sprinting across the road is a recipe for disaster. Successful players develop a keen sense of observation, paying close attention to the gaps in traffic and predicting the movements of vehicles. Mastering the timing of each vehicle type is crucial. For example, waiting for a truck to pass might provide a longer window, but motorbikes require quicker reflexes. Learning to identify these nuances can significantly improve a player’s success rate.
Effective use of power-ups, if available in the specific game version, can also provide a significant advantage. Some power-ups might slow down time, granting players more reaction time, while others might provide temporary invincibility, allowing them to safely navigate even the most dangerous situations. Knowing when and how to use these power-ups is a key element of mastering the game.
